Yartsevo, Russia — Insulated pipe manufacturer SMIT Group has launched a new polyurethane insulation component plant in Tatarstan.
SMIT Group launches PU insulated pipe plant

The group invested EUR 4.6m at the Synergy industrial park in the Alabuga Special Economic Zone. The SEZ is located in Yelabuga is 200 km east of Kazan,
SMIT’s plant is scheduled to produce 300 km of PU foam components/year. The company added that it also expects the new plant will create an additional 30 jobs at the industrial park.
The company said it has almost 20% of the Russian PU pipe insulation market in Russia. It added that this should hit about 40% within 1,000 km radius of the SEZ.
SMIT Group has two pipe plants in Yartsevo, and another in Mogilev, Belarus, occupying a combined area of more than 52,000m2. It makes insulated pipe for the heat supply, oil and gas industries.
The company claims to be the first Russian manufacturer to use cyclopentane foaming technology for pipe insulation, in 2012. This is when it started production of its Smitflex flexible pre-insulated pipelines.
